com-dot-app-sancharsaathi-1-5-0.apk
Download file
package W1;
import android.animation.Animator;
import android.animation.AnimatorInflater;
import android.animation.AnimatorSet;
import android.animation.ObjectAnimator;
import android.animation.PropertyValuesHolder;
import android.content.Context;
import android.content.res.TypedArray;
import android.util.Log;
import java.util.ArrayList;
import java.util.List;
import v.g;
public class c {
/* renamed from: a reason: collision with root package name */
public final g f3401a = new g();
/* renamed from: b reason: collision with root package name */
public final g f3402b = new g();
public static void a(c cVar, Animator animator) {
if (animator instanceof ObjectAnimator) {
ObjectAnimator objectAnimator = (ObjectAnimator) animator;
cVar.e(objectAnimator.getPropertyName(), objectAnimator.getValues());
cVar.f(objectAnimator.getPropertyName(), d.a(objectAnimator));
return;
}
throw new IllegalArgumentException("Animator must be an ObjectAnimator: " + animator);
}
public static c b(Context context, TypedArray typedArray, int i4) {
int resourceId;
if (!typedArray.hasValue(i4) || (resourceId = typedArray.getResourceId(i4, 0)) == 0) {
return null;
}
return c(context, resourceId);
}
public static c c(Context context, int i4) {
try {
Animator loadAnimator = AnimatorInflater.loadAnimator(context, i4);
if (loadAnimator instanceof AnimatorSet) {
return d(((AnimatorSet) loadAnimator).getChildAnimations());
}
if (loadAnimator == null) {
return null;
}
ArrayList arrayList = new ArrayList();
arrayList.add(loadAnimator);
return d(arrayList);
} catch (Exception e4) {
Log.w("MotionSpec", "Can't load animation resource ID #0x" + Integer.toHexString(i4), e4);
return null;
}
}
public static c d(List list) {
c cVar = new c();
int size = list.size();
for (int i4 = 0; i4 < size; i4++) {
a(cVar, (Animator) list.get(i4));
}
return cVar;
}
public void e(String str, PropertyValuesHolder[] propertyValuesHolderArr) {
this.f3402b.put(str, propertyValuesHolderArr);
}
public boolean equals(Object obj) {
if (this == obj) {
return true;
}
if (!(obj instanceof c)) {
return false;
}
return this.f3401a.equals(((c) obj).f3401a);
}
public void f(String str, d dVar) {
this.f3401a.put(str, dVar);
}
public int hashCode() {
return this.f3401a.hashCode();
}
public String toString() {
return 10 + getClass().getName() + '{' + Integer.toHexString(System.identityHashCode(this)) + " timings: " + this.f3401a + "}\n";
}
}
Download file